Augustana turns “Just Stay Here Tonight (Live)” into the kind of song that stops a scroll and keeps the room still. The hook lands like a late-night text you actually want to answer.
The live recording feels close-mic’d and warm, with a worn acoustic edge, roomy reverb, and a vocal that sits right on the break between ache and resolve. Strums arrive soft, then bloom, giving the performance a porch-light glow.
For long drives, half-finished conversations, and the hour when the city finally loosens its tie, this track fits without trying too hard. It sounds like staying out a little longer and letting the night do the talking.
